Output 663ea0456917f2f72744d481b81ae000608bc46af09702eb0f4e90bb6c41da72:0

value
576932
script pubkey
OP_0 OP_PUSHBYTES_20 d91d8484a9dcfa37f083d853f06cc194bd2ad986
address
bc1qmywcfp9fmnar0uyrmpflqmxpjj7j4kvxdg0dla
transaction
663ea0456917f2f72744d481b81ae000608bc46af09702eb0f4e90bb6c41da72
confirmations
171214
spent
true